[Core/Conf] Make load_conf_default static
[platform/adaptation/npu/trix-engine.git] / src / core / ne-conf.c
index fe92d81..9dd9780 100644 (file)
@@ -126,6 +126,28 @@ static void load_conf_envvar(conf_t *c)
 }
 
 /**
+ * @brief Load configuration with default values
+ */
+static void load_conf_default(void)
+{
+  static int default_loaded = 0;
+
+  if (default_loaded) return;
+
+  default_loaded = 1;
+
+  config.reserved_mem_size = DEFAULT_RESV_MEM_SIZE;
+
+  config.test_mode = DEFAULT_TEST_MODE;
+
+  strncpy (config.working_dir, DEFAULT_WORKING_DIR, strlen(DEFAULT_WORKING_DIR));
+  config.working_dir[strlen(DEFAULT_WORKING_DIR)] = '\x00';
+
+  strncpy (config.log_dir, DEFAULT_LOG_DIR, strlen(DEFAULT_LOG_DIR));
+  config.log_dir[strlen(DEFAULT_LOG_DIR)] = '\x00';
+}
+
+/**
  * @brief Load the configuration from /etc/npu-engine.ini and env-vars.
  * @detail Refer to the header file for more detail.
  */
@@ -161,28 +183,6 @@ int load_conf(const char *inipath)
 }
 
 /**
- * @brief Load configuration with default values
- */
-void load_conf_default(void)
-{
-  static int default_loaded = 0;
-
-  if (default_loaded) return;
-
-  default_loaded = 1;
-
-  config.reserved_mem_size = DEFAULT_RESV_MEM_SIZE;
-
-  config.test_mode = DEFAULT_TEST_MODE;
-
-  strncpy (config.working_dir, DEFAULT_WORKING_DIR, strlen(DEFAULT_WORKING_DIR));
-  config.working_dir[strlen(DEFAULT_WORKING_DIR)] = '\x00';
-
-  strncpy (config.log_dir, DEFAULT_LOG_DIR, strlen(DEFAULT_LOG_DIR));
-  config.log_dir[strlen(DEFAULT_LOG_DIR)] = '\x00';
-}
-
-/**
  * @brief Check if the current running mose is 'test'
  * @return 1 if in the 'test' mode, otherwise 0
  * @note The behavior of calling before loading default configuration is undefined.
@@ -190,4 +190,4 @@ void load_conf_default(void)
 int is_test_mode(void)
 {
   return config.test_mode;
-}
\ No newline at end of file
+}